Six Sigma - ANSWERA quality process that focuses on developing and delivering
near perfect products and services.
Quality - ANSWERThe consistent delivery of products and services according to
accepted standards.
Productivity - ANSWERThe ratio of quality and quantity of output to the amount of
input, such as labor hours required to generate the output.
Process - ANSWERA course of action to achieve a result.
A Quality Management System - ANSWERProvides a method to effectively,
efficiently, and consistently process medical devices to prevent adverse patient
effects and non- manufacturer related device failures.
Product Realization - ANSWERIs a clear idea of what the product will be.

Surfactant - ANSWERSurface-acting agent that lowers the surface tension of a
liquid, so it can penetrate deeper and prevent debris from being re-deposited on the
item to which the soil was attached.
Random Sampling - ANSWERIs a survey tactic in which; for example, each
instrument set or case cart being analyzed for quality has an equal chance of being
selected for analysis.
Competency Checklist - ANSWERA list of tasks used to monitor progress in a
training program. Each task must be consistently performed in a way that meets
quality and quantity output standards.
Waste - ANSWERResources, including human efforts, that are consumed without
meaningful purpose.
